Dear Foreign and Commonwealth Office,

Since 1999, what has been the total cost to the Government of legal
action opposing Chagossians' right to return to the Chagos Islands and defending the legality of Orders-in-Council issued in 2004 which prevented unauthorised entry into the British Indian Ocean Territory?

Please include a breakdown of all costs associated with different
legal actions, defences and appeals including (but not limited to)
the High Court case in the year 2000, the 2006 High Court case
which overturned the 2004 Orders-in-Council, the 2008 Court of
Appeal case which upheld the 2006 High Court decision, the 2008
appeal to the House of Lords Judaical Committee and the European
Court of Human Rights case which concluded in 2012 in favour of the
UK Government.

To be clear, please also include the legal aid costs associated with the above cases and any other legal action the Government has taken on these issues.

Please adjust these figures for inflation.
